LENGUAJES DE PROGRAMACIÓN PARA INGENIERÍA, FCQeI.

PROGRAMACIÓN EN C

 2023

 

HORAS SEMANA

4

 

OBJETIVO GENERAL:

Al finalizar el curso el estudiante podrá desarrollar algoritmos básicos que le permitan generar programas en lenguaje de programación C, encaminados a resolver problemas de Ingeniería.

 

 TEMARIO

       I.   Pseudocódigo 

                    Algoritmos en pseudocódigo

      II.   Introducción a lenguaje C  

                    Historia

III.  Tipos de datos, variables y operadores

a)       Tipos de datos básicos

b)      Características de los tipos de datos básicos

c)       Declaración de variables

d)       Operadores

IV.  Funciones de entrada y salida

a)       Entrada y salida de caracteres

b)      Entrada y salida de cadenas

c)       Entrada y salida de datos con formatos

V.  Ambiente de desarrollo integrado DEVC

a)       Editor 

b)      Depurador

c)      Compilador

d)      Ayuda en línea

VI.  Estatutos y formas de control

a)       if, else-if

b)      switch-case

c)       while, do-while

d)      for

e)       break, continue, goto-etiqueta  

f) Ejemplos

VII.  Apuntadores

a)       Generalidades

b)      Apuntadores a variables

c)       Apuntadores y arreglos

VIII.  Modularidad.

a)       Funciones con y sin valor

b)      Llamadas por valor y referencia  

c)    Ejemplos

IX.  Archivos

a)       Requisitos para manipulación de archivos

b)      Funciones de entrada y salida

 


REFERENCIAS  


1.  B. W. KERNIGHAN Y D. M. RITCHIE; EL LENGUAJE DE PROGRAMACIÓN C; 2ª EDICIÓN; PRENTICE HALL. ERRATAS 


2.  H. M. DEITEL Y P. J. DEITEL; COMO PROGRAMAR EN C/C++; 2ª EDICIÓN; PRENTICE HALL.  deitel@deitel.com  


3.


4.


ASESORÍA EN LÍNEA

 

SI TIENES DUDAS RESPECTO AL CURSO QUE ESTAS TOMANDO, DE CUALQUIERA DE LAS CLASES VISTAS A LA FECHA, SOLO LLENA ESTE FORMULARIO PARA QUE RECIBAS A LA MAYOR BREVEDAD POSIBLE 

UNA CONTESTACIÓN A TUS PREGUNTAS .

 

Nombre completo :         Carrera:

Correo electrónico :             Curso:

En el siguiente cuadro de texto, escribe la duda que tengas con respecto algún punto tratado en el curso.

Si se trata de un programa, copia este dentro del mismo cuadro de texto que se presenta a continuación

 e indica claramente el problema: